考核数据库管理系统是一种计算机软件系统,用于组织、存储、管理、控制和检索数据,以便进行分析和报告。它包括以下几个关键功能:数据存储、数据恢复、数据查询、数据更新、并发控制和数据安全性。这种系统主要在企业环境中使用,以便通过收集和处理大量数据来进行决策。其中,数据恢复是其重要功能之一,确保在系统故障或其他意外事件中数据不会丢失,能够从备份中恢复和重新开始。这种功能对于保证企业的连续性和防止数据丢失至关重要。
一、考核数据库管理系统的关键功能
数据存储是考核数据库管理系统的基本功能。这种系统使用特定的数据模型来组织和存储数据。这些数据模型可能是关系模型、对象模型或层次模型,具体取决于系统的设计和应用需求。无论使用哪种数据模型,都要保证数据的一致性、完整性和可用性。
数据恢复功能确保在系统故障或其他意外事件中数据不会丢失,能够从备份中恢复和重新开始。数据恢复功能通常使用日志文件和事务机制来实现。日志文件记录了所有对数据库的修改,而事务机制确保了数据库在任何时间点都处于一致状态。
数据查询功能是考核数据库管理系统的核心功能之一。它允许用户从数据库中检索特定的信息。这通常通过使用特定的查询语言,如SQL(结构化查询语言)来实现。
数据更新功能允许用户修改数据库中的数据。这可能涉及到添加新数据、删除旧数据或修改现有数据。数据更新功能需要确保数据的一致性和完整性,防止数据冗余和冲突。
并发控制功能使多个用户能够同时访问和修改数据库,而不会互相干扰。这通过使用锁和事务机制来实现。锁机制防止同一时间多个用户修改同一数据,而事务机制确保了数据库在任何时间点都处于一致状态。
数据安全性功能保护数据库免受未经授权的访问和修改。这通常通过使用访问控制、加密和审计机制来实现。
二、考核数据库管理系统的应用领域
考核数据库管理系统广泛应用于各种领域,包括金融、零售、制造、医疗、教育、政府和非营利组织。在这些领域中,考核数据库管理系统用于收集、存储、管理和分析大量数据,以便进行决策和报告。
在金融领域,考核数据库管理系统用于存储和处理交易数据、市场数据、风险数据和客户数据。通过分析这些数据,金融机构可以进行风险管理、投资决策、市场研究和客户关系管理。
在零售领域,考核数据库管理系统用于存储和处理销售数据、库存数据、客户数据和供应链数据。通过分析这些数据,零售商可以进行销售预测、库存管理、客户关系管理和供应链管理。
在制造领域,考核数据库管理系统用于存储和处理生产数据、品质数据、设备数据和供应链数据。通过分析这些数据,制造商可以进行生产计划、品质管理、设备管理和供应链管理。
在医疗领域,考核数据库管理系统用于存储和处理患者数据、诊疗数据、药品数据和研究数据。通过分析这些数据,医疗机构可以进行患者管理、诊疗决策、药品管理和医学研究。
在教育领域,考核数据库管理系统用于存储和处理学生数据、课程数据、成绩数据和研究数据。通过分析这些数据,教育机构可以进行学生管理、课程管理、成绩管理和教学研究。
在政府领域,考核数据库管理系统用于存储和处理公民数据、政策数据、财务数据和研究数据。通过分析这些数据,政府机构可以进行公民服务、政策决策、财务管理和公共研究。
在非营利组织领域,考核数据库管理系统用于存储和处理会员数据、项目数据、财务数据和研究数据。通过分析这些数据,非营利组织可以进行会员管理、项目管理、财务管理和公益研究。
三、考核数据库管理系统的选择和实施
选择和实施考核数据库管理系统是一项复杂的任务,需要考虑许多因素,包括数据需求、系统需求、成本、性能、可用性、可扩展性、兼容性、安全性和供应商支持。
数据需求是选择和实施考核数据库管理系统的首要因素。需要清楚地了解和定义数据的类型、结构、大小、增长率、访问模式和处理需求。
系统需求是选择和实施考核数据库管理系统的重要因素。需要考虑系统的硬件、软件、网络、存储、备份、恢复、监控、维护和升级需求。
成本是选择和实施考核数据库管理系统的关键因素。需要考虑系统的购买、安装、运行、维护、升级和训练成本。
性能是选择和实施考核数据库管理系统的核心因素。需要考虑系统的处理能力、响应时间、吞吐量、并发性、可扩展性和可用性。
可用性是选择和实施考核数据库管理系统的基本因素。需要考虑系统的可靠性、可恢复性、可维护性和可升级性。
可扩展性是选择和实施考核数据库管理系统的关键因素。需要考虑系统的数据、用户、应用、网络和存储扩展能力。
兼容性是选择和实施考核数据库管理系统的重要因素。需要考虑系统的数据、应用、硬件、软件、网络和存储兼容性。
安全性是选择和实施考核数据库管理系统的核心因素。需要考虑系统的访问控制、加密、审计、备份、恢复和灾难恢复能力。
供应商支持是选择和实施考核数据库管理系统的基本因素。需要考虑供应商的技术、服务、经验、口碑、合同、价格和未来发展。
四、考核数据库管理系统的运维和优化
运维和优化是考核数据库管理系统的重要任务,包括监控、维护、备份、恢复、调整、升级和训练。
监控是运维和优化考核数据库管理系统的基本任务。需要实时监控系统的状态、性能、错误、警告和事件,并及时处理和报告。
维护是运维和优化考核数据库管理系统的关键任务。需要定期维护系统的硬件、软件、网络、存储、备份和恢复,并保持系统的正常运行和高效性能。
备份是运维和优化考核数据库管理系统的重要任务。需要定期备份系统的数据、配置、日志和证书,并存储在安全和可靠的地方。
恢复是运维和优化考核数据库管理系统的核心任务。需要预设和测试系统的恢复计划、过程和工具,并确保在系统故障或灾难事件中能够快速和完整地恢复数据和服务。
调整是运维和优化考核数据库管理系统的关键任务。需要根据系统的性能、负载、瓶颈和目标,调整系统的配置、参数、结构和策略,并提高系统的性能和效率。
升级是运维和优化考核数据库管理系统的重要任务。需要根据系统的需求、问题、趋势和预算,升级系统的硬件、软件、网络、存储、备份和恢复,并保持系统的先进性和竞争力。
训练是运维和优化考核数据库管理系统的基本任务。需要定期训练系统的用户、管理员、开发者和供应商,并提高他们的知识、技能、经验和效率。
相关问答FAQs:
Q: 什么是考核数据库管理系统?
A: 考核数据库管理系统是一种用于管理和跟踪组织内部员工绩效和考核数据的软件系统。它帮助组织建立和维护员工绩效考核的数据库,并提供各种功能和工具来记录、分析和评估员工的表现和成就。
Q: 考核数据库管理系统有哪些主要功能?
A: 考核数据库管理系统通常具有以下主要功能:
-
数据录入和存储:系统允许管理员和相关人员输入和存储员工的考核数据,包括评估指标、评分、评语等。
-
数据分析和报告:系统可以根据录入的数据生成各种报表和图表,用于分析和评估员工的表现趋势和绩效水平。
-
绩效评估和排名:系统可以根据设定的评估标准和权重计算员工的绩效得分,并根据得分进行排名和比较。
-
目标设定和跟踪:系统可以帮助员工和管理者设定和跟踪个人和团队的绩效目标,并提供反馈和提醒功能。
-
绩效反馈和改进:系统可以提供实时的绩效反馈和建议,帮助员工和管理者改进工作表现和提高绩效水平。
Q: 考核数据库管理系统的好处是什么?
A: 考核数据库管理系统具有以下好处:
-
提高效率:系统可以自动化和集中管理考核数据,减少了手工录入和整理数据的工作量,提高了工作效率。
-
促进公平:系统可以根据设定的评估标准和权重进行绩效评估,减少了主观因素的影响,提高了评估的公平性和准确性。
-
便于分析:系统可以生成各种报表和图表,帮助管理者和决策者分析和比较员工的绩效数据,为人力资源决策提供支持。
-
促进目标达成:系统可以帮助员工和管理者设定和跟踪个人和团队的绩效目标,并提供反馈和提醒功能,促进目标的达成。
-
提高员工参与度:系统可以提供实时的绩效反馈和建议,帮助员工了解自己的表现和改进的方向,增加员工参与绩效管理的积极性。
文章标题:什么叫考核数据库管理系统,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2920114